For the 2025-26 school year, there are 3 public elementary schools serving 1,490 students in Laguna Beach Unified School District. This district's average elementary testing ranking is 10/10, which is in the top 5% of public elementary schools in California.
ºÚÁÏÍø¹ÙÍø Elementary Schools in Laguna Beach Unified School District have an average math proficiency score of 73% (versus the California public elementary school average of 36%), and reading proficiency score of 78% (versus the 45%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 37%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the California public elementary school average of 79% (majority Hispanic).

Laguna Beach Unified School District, which is ranked #57 of all 1,910 school districts in California (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 97% has increased from 96%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$32,126 is higher than the state median of $19,974. The school district revenue/student has grown by 10%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$29,044 is higher than the state median of $18,396. The school district spending/student has grown by 10% over four school years.
